Gneiss, hornblende, biotite, garnet and kyanite are common in the belt. Northwestern Tanzania has the Mesoproterozoic Karagwe-Ankole Belt, with argillite, moderately metamorphosed phyllite, quartzites and sericitic schists. This distribution of rock types reduces the chance of the discovery of minerals such as mica, kyanite, vermiculite and garnet, which from time to time have provided production further south. The volcanic area is, however, of importance as the volcanic rocks yield constructional materials, notably building-stone in the Thika area. 15/07/2020· Rocks are naturally occurring solid masses or aggregates of minerals, which make up the outer layer of earth, known as the earth’s crust. They are characterized and classified by their chemical composition, way of formation, grain size, texture, and the minerals they contain.
